Preparation and Cooking Time

Preparing Loaded Potato Soup is straightforward and will take about 40-45 minutes total. Here's how the time breaks down:

  • Preparation Time: 15 minutes
  • Cooking Time: 25-30 minutes

Ingredients

  • 4 medium-sized russet potatoes, peeled and diced
  • 1 medium onion, chopped
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 4 cups chicken or vegetable broth
  • 1 cup heavy cream (or milk for a lighter option)
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1/2 cup cooked and crumbled bacon
  • 1/4 cup chopped green onions
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Optional: sour cream for serving

Step-by-Step Instructions

Creating a delicious batch of Loaded Potato Soup is easy with these simple steps:

  1. Prepare Potatoes: Peel and dice the russet potatoes into small cubes to ensure they cook evenly.
  2. Sauté Onion and Garlic: In a large pot, add a drizzle of olive oil over medium heat. Sauté the chopped onion until translucent, about 3-5 minutes. Add the minced garlic and cook for another minute.
  3. Add Potatoes and Broth: Add the diced potatoes to the pot and pour in the chicken or vegetable broth. Bring to a boil.
  4. Simmer: Once boiling, reduce the heat to medium-low. Allow the mixture to simmer until the potatoes are tender, about 15-20 minutes.
  5. Mash the Potatoes: Using a potato masher, gently mash some of the potatoes in the pot to thicken the soup while leaving some chunks for texture.
  6. Stir in Cream and Cheese: Pour in the heavy cream (or milk) and stir well. Gradually add the shredded cheddar cheese, allowing it to melt completely. Stir until the soup is creamy and well-combined.
  7. Season: Taste the soup and season with salt and pepper according to your preference.
  8. Add Bacon: Stir in most of the crumbled bacon, saving some for topping later. Let the flavors meld for an additional 5 minutes on low heat.
  9. Garnish: Remove the pot from heat, and serve the soup hot, garnished with the remaining bacon, shredded cheese, and chopped green onions.
  10. Optional Toppings: Consider adding a dollop of sour cream on top for an extra creamy taste.

Additional Tips

  • Use Fresh Ingredients: For the best flavor, opt for fresh potatoes, and check that your broth is low-sodium for added control over flavor.
  • Customize Your Seasoning: Feel free to add herbs and spices such as thyme or smoked paprika for an additional depth of flavor.
  • Add Veggies: Consider incorporating carrots or celery in the sauté mix. This not only adds flavor but boosts nutrients as well.

Recipe Variation

Feel free to experiment with these exciting variations:

  1. Loaded Veggie Option: Swap out half of the potatoes for cauliflower for a lighter version that’s still creamy.
  2. Chili-Infused: Add diced green chilies or a pinch of cayenne pepper for a spicy twist that warms you up from the inside.
  3. Vegan Loaded Potato Soup: Use coconut milk instead of heavy cream and replace cheese and bacon with plant-based alternatives.

Freezing and Storage

  • Storage: Keep Loaded Potato Soup in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It will stay fresh for about 3-4 days.
  • Freezing: You can freeze portions of the soup for up to 3 months. Just be sure to leave out any dairy when freezing. Add it in fresh when you reheat for the best texture.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use other types of potatoes?

Yes, while russet potatoes are ideal, you can also use Yukon Gold or red potatoes for a different texture.

What if I don’t have broth?

You can use water instead, but the broth adds a significant flavor boost. Consider seasoning the water extra to compensate.

How do I make the soup thicker?

Mashing some of the potatoes helps thicken the soup. You could also add a cornstarch slurry to achieve a thicker consistency.

Can I make Loaded Potato Soup in a slow cooker?

Absolutely! Combine all the ingredients in a slow cooker and c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ours. Just ensure you add cream toward the end.

Is it possible to make this soup gluten-free?

Yes, all the ingredients in the standard recipe are gluten-free, but always check the labels of your broth and cheese to be sure.
